Ford Recalls 2019 F-250 and F-350 Trucks for Axle Weld Defect
Ford is recalling 2019 F-250 and F-350 trucks because a front axle weld may be improper, increasing crash risk. Dealers will inspect and replace axles if needed.

Plain-English summary
Ford Motor Company is recalling certain 2019 model year F-250 and F-350 trucks. The recall covers both single rear wheel and dual rear wheel configurations, as well as 4x4 vehicles. The defect involves the front axles, which may contain a wheel end yoke that was not properly welded to the axle tube end.
An improperly welded axle may affect vehicle control, which increases the risk of a crash. Ford will notify owners, and dealers will inspect the front axle wheel yoke weld location. If the weld is found to be inaccurately located, the axle assembly will be replaced free of charge.
The recall began on October 16, 2020. Owners may contact Ford customer service at 1-866-436-7332. Ford's number for this recall is 20S56. Owners may also contact the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ration Vehicle Safety Hotline at 1-888-327-4236 (TTY 1-800-424-9153), or go to www.safercar.gov.
